Persons by risk of poverty, material deprivation, work intensity of in Poland
Poland: Persons by risk of poverty, material deprivation, work intensity of was 3.5% in 2020. ▼ Falling
Persons by risk of poverty, material deprivation, work intensity of in Poland, 2008–2020
Source: Eurostat. Measured in Percentage.
Analysis
In 2020, persons by risk of poverty, material deprivation, work intensity of in Poland stood at 3.5%. That is the lowest value across all 12 years on record.
That represents a change of down 20.5% on the previous year and down 62.4% over ten years.
Over the whole period, persons by risk of poverty, material deprivation, work intensity of in Poland peaked at 9.4% in 2008 and was at its lowest, 3.5%, in 2020.
That places Poland 19th out of 46 countries with data for 2020, putting it in the middle of the range.
The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 12 years of available data.
Persons by risk of poverty, material deprivation, work intensity of in Poland, year by year
| Year | Percentage |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 2008 | 9.4% | — |
| 2009 | 9.2% | -2.1% |
| 2010 | 9.3% | +1.1% |
| 2011 | 8.6% | -7.5% |
| 2012 | 8.8% | +2.3% |
| 2014 | 7.6% | -13.6% |
| 2015 | 6.3% | -17.1% |
| 2016 | 6.0% | -4.8% |
| 2017 | 5.1% | -15.0% |
| 2018 | 4.9% | -3.9% |
| 2019 | 4.4% | -10.2% |
| 2020 | 3.5% | -20.5% |
